This blend of local roots and broad support underscores our dedication to both Colorado and the wider soccer community.Nature of Work:Guest Services Representatives play an essential role in providing a safe, welcoming, and enjoyable experience for all guests at Centennial Stadium. Representatives assist with ticket scanning, seating, directions, and guest inquiries while maintaining a professional and approachable attitude. This seasonal role supports our mission of delivering exceptional service and upholding the Denver Summit Football Club's standards.Examples of Work Performed:Usher: Create a sense of community in Centennial Stadium. Responsible for the seating and safety of all patrons. Ushers are expected to politely direct or escort patrons to their seats and be available to answer any questions they may have.Ticket Taker: Greet and direct guests, validate tickets, monitor entry points and answer questions as they enter Centennial Stadium. Responsible for scanning tickets, resolving issues, and demonstrating knowledge of Centennial Stadium so they can properly direct guests.Ambassador: A customer service specialist and a problem solver. Ambassadors are positioned throughout Centennial Stadium including the Guest Services Booth, creating a friendly and fun environment. They should be able to demonstrate an in-depth knowledge of Centennial Stadium and be prepared to answer questions about its offerings and policies.Elevator Attendant: Helping our fans find their way through our new venue. Responsible for controlling flow of elevator traffic and transporting guests to the appropriate level.Wheelchair Runner: Provide an inclusive experience by moving guests with ease through Centennial Stadium. Responsible for transporting guests in need of assistance to their seats and must be physically capable of walking for long periods of time while pushing heavy weight.All Staff Responsibilities:Promote a positive fan experience by demonstrating professionalism and teamwork.Assist guests with disabilities or special needs in accessing seating or services.Respond to guest issues or incidents in a calm, professional manner.Help guests with escalated issues by directing them to the Guest Services Booth or SupervisorSupport emergency and evacuation procedures as directed.Adhere to Centennial Stadium policies and customer service standards and represent the key elements of providing excellent customer serviceRotate roles as needed and stay at your assigned post unless on breakThis description is a summary only and highlights the general level of work being performed.
